Taco van der Hoorn wins Brussels Cycling Classic

A rainy edition of the Brussels Cycling Classic gave way to the win of Intermarché - Wanty - Gobert Matériaux's Taco van der Hoorn. The Dutchman took advantage of the chaotic race to take his first win of the season.

The 28-year old was the strongest out of the day's breakaway, which survived the day in the hills and managed to keep the peloton behind by a matter of seconds. The drag to the line, which can't even be called a sprint, saw van der Hoorn slowly reel in Thimo Willems who had attacked earlier. The Intermarché rider brought in yet another win to the team, and the podium was complete by Tobias Bayer, with the remaining of the breakaway arriving afterwards, and the peloton 23 seconds after led by Alexander Kristoff.
